Maybe not for much longer...What a week! First it was the Macbook battery support document and how Apple just wants to save you power. Then there's this. Apple, for the first time since they decided to take on Microsoft in the modern era of personal computing, has admitted that anti-virus isn't such a bad idea.
The knowledge article reads like an advertisement, complete with links to the the Apple Store for their recommended anti-virus software. But the truth remains, Apple has stopped campaigning against Microsoft by using the virus immunity argument it started with in 2006.
